Solar energy in Brazil has significantly lower costs compared to the United States market, according to a recent study. In the country, residential systems cost between R$ 16 thousand and R$ 25 thousand, while in the United States, the same equipment can reach almost R$ 150 thousand. This remarkable difference makes the adoption of solar energy much more attractive for Brazilian consumers.
Moreover, the Brazilian landscape shows that photovoltaic energy has already established itself as an economically advantageous option for residences and small businesses. On the other hand, the high costs in the U.S. limit access for middle-income families to the technology.
Price Comparison Between Brazil and the United States
In Brazil, the decline in the prices of photovoltaic modules and the expansion of credit lines facilitated the installation of solar systems. As a result, many families can replace a significant portion of their electricity bill with self-generated energy.

In contrast, in the United States, labor costs, certifications, and imports increase the final value of the systems. Thus, the required investment becomes much heavier for the American consumer.
Additionally, while in Brazil, incentive programs and special credit lines make access more democratic, in the American market, these advantages are not always available to everyone.
What Explains the Difference in Costs
One of the reasons for lower prices in Brazil is the rapid growth of the photovoltaic sector in recent years. Solar energy has been solidly expanding throughout the national territory, reducing costs through scale.
Furthermore, Brazil has a high incidence of sunlight for a large part of the year. This increases the efficiency of the systems and reduces the payback time of the investment.
Another important factor is the competition among suppliers in the domestic market. With many companies competing for contracts and sales, prices tend to be more competitive.
